PARTNERSHIP AGREEMENT State of Kentucky This Partnership Agreement is entered into on [DATE] by: PARTNERS: Partner 1: [NAME], Address: [ADDRESS], KY [ZIP] Partner 2: [NAME], Address: [ADDRESS], KY [ZIP] PARTNERSHIP NAME: [PARTNERSHIP NAME] Principal Place of Business: [ADDRESS], KY [ZIP] 1. PURPOSE: [DESCRIBE BUSINESS PURPOSE] 2. TERM: Beginning [DATE] and continuing until dissolved. 3. CAPITAL CONTRIBUTIONS: Partner 1: $[AMOUNT] Partner 2: $[AMOUNT] 4. PROFIT/LOSS SHARING: Partner 1: [PERCENTAGE]% Partner 2: [PERCENTAGE]% 5. MANAGEMENT: [ ] All partners equally [ ] Managing partner: [NAME] 6. SALARIES: [DESCRIBE OR STATE NONE] 7. WITHDRAWAL: A partner may withdraw with [DAYS] days written notice. 8. DISSOLUTION: The partnership dissolves upon mutual agreement, death, or court order. 9. DISPUTE RESOLUTION: Disputes shall be resolved by [MEDIATION/ARBITRATION] in Kentucky. This agreement is governed by Kentucky Uniform Partnership Act (KY Statutes). PARTNER 1: _____________________ DATE: _____ PARTNER 2: _____________________ DATE: _____
